Introduction
Introduction
HiPath 3000/5000 V4.0 is a highly scalable communications system designed for both small
and medium sized companies as well as for extensive Enterprise networks. HiPath 3000/5000
V4.0 is available in various configurations and variants from straightforward standalone systems with a small number of stations through to centrally administrated networks with 64 nodes
and up to 2000 workpoint clients. The system architecture avails of the advantages of distributed systems to spread the load placed on individual components and to achieve optimal performance.

HiPath 3000 V4.0 Standalone IP System
Overview
HiPath 3000 V4.0 IP enables mixed mode operation with analog workpoint clients, digital workpoint clients (such as optiPoint 500 and optiPoint 600) and IP-based workpoint clients (such
as optiPoint 400 and optiClient 130).

8. Licensing
To license the Feature Server, transfer the LIC file generated on HiPath 3000/5000
the licensing server (http://cls.icn.siemens.de) to the CDB directo- Service Manual
ry.
Check the path name to the LIC file in the vsrv.ini.
Licensing can be performed either immediately or within five days
of startup. The MAC ID of the CB (control board) of the
HiPath 3000 system with the lowest node ID is required for licensing.
The MAC ID of the first HG1500 in the HiPath 3000 with the lowest node ID is required for licensing TAPI lines (TAPI 170).
Enter the license key as explained in the TAPI 170 online help.
The HG1500 MAD ID is required for licensing HG 1500 IP clients
(such as optiPoints) and B channels. Release the B channels and
IP clients with the HiPath 3000 Manager I under Service Licensed B Channels and Licensed Clients and transfer the CDB.
Now read out the CDB again, increase the number of B channels
in use and copy back the CDB.
IP clients (optiClients) are licensed during installation.
HiPath TAPI 120 is licensed during installation.
